listen up deadheads...for a good interview with jerry, pick up a
copy of the realist ($2 at better news stands). if you can't find
it - you can subscribe for a mere $23 for 12 issues. Send your
money to The Realist, Box 14757, San Francisco, CA 94114. Paul
Krassner is (still, again) the editor. A taste of the interview
is in order...Jerry speaking...
"More interesting yet is that I've experienced at times - this has 
only happened on those rare occasions when somebody on stage is
smoking DMT, it's usually like the Hell's Angels - but when
there's DMT being smoked on stage, there's actually an interference
that occurs, a measureable effect that happens to the electronics
on stage. I mean I can hear it, and if I had the right meters, I
could measure it."
